seth98esT
02-23-2003, 02:36 PM
2g eclipse ones...tried to fit on the accord ones, but the 2g ones will take less modding. alls i had to do was a little sanding on the base and drill 2 holes per mirror. i have them both on now, only thing left to do is weather strip em so they dont leak, walmart was out of weather stripping otherwise that would be done too. more pictures up tomorrow...

seth98esT
03-16-2003, 01:11 PM
you can hook em up any way you want. theres two different wires for the light, 1 for blinkers and 1 for parking. but i just wired them both directly to a switch so they both turn on and off at the same time. you can wire em in whatever way fits your needs, or just dont wrie them at all...
